#53184e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#53184e is composed of 32.5% red, 9.4%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 71.1% magenta, 6% yellow and 67.5% black. It has a hue angle of 305.1 degrees, a saturation of 55.1% and a lightness of 21%. #53184e color hex could be obtained by blending #a6309c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

#53184e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#53184e has RGB values of R:83, G:24, B:78 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.71, Y:0.06,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 5445710.

Shades and Tints of #53184e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070207 is the darkest color, while #fdf7f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#53184e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#363536 is the less saturated color, while #68035f is the most saturated one.
